150520-N-XM324-454 WATERS SOUTH OF JAPAN (May 20, 2015) Fire Controlman 3rd Class Joshua Tapia (center), from The Colony, Texas, fires an M240B machine gun from the Arleigh Burke-class guided-missile destroyer USS Fitzgerald (DDG 62) while Chief Gunner’s Mate Nicholas Stemper (front), from Mukwonago, Wis., and Gunner’s Mate 2nd Class Frederick Alayon, from Los Angeles, observe during a live-fire drill. Fitzgerald is on patrol in the U.S. 7th Fleet area of responsibility supporting security and stability in the Indo-Asia-Pacific region.
